WebLow adherence regarding PPI intake is described in up to 47.5% of cases, as mentioned above . Stressing the instructions for correct drug intake (i.e., taking it with an empty stomach, followed by a meal within 30 min) is however essential , in order to obtain maximum cost-effectiveness in acid gastric suppression.
